We Are Recruiting:
Position: Room Manager (Baby Room) - Level 3+ Early Years Qualification
Location: Hanwell Children's Centre, 25a Laurel Gardens, Hanwell W7 3JG.
Hours: 40 hours per week (option to condense 40 hours over 4 days)
Salary: £29,120 to £30,680
Opening Hours: 7.30 am to 6.00 pm
Are you an inspirational, dedicated, and passionate early years room manager? Join our well-established team in Hanwell and be part of a nurturing environment where you can truly make a difference in children’s lives and develop your career in early years.
About Our Nursery:
We are a family-run business with 25 years of experience and nine beautiful nurseries across Buckinghamshire and West London. Our Hanwell setting is especially close to our hearts – a truly unique nursery nestled in the heart of the community operating from an active Children’s Centre. Thoughtfully designed with stunning rooms, exceptional resources, and exciting outdoor gardens, the nursery is a place where curiosity, creativity, and joy come to life.
The ongoing development of the nursery is a priority, with generous budgets for resources, enrichment activities, and creative projects which our dedicated maintenance team work closely with the nursery staff to bring inspiring ideas to life for the children.

What we are looking for:
We’re seeking a special individual who along with a full and relevant early years qualification and leadership experience, can bring and share their fun, passion and confidence as an early years professional to lead our vibrant room. As Room Manager, you’ll play a key role in shaping children’s daily experiences, guiding your team, and ensuring high-quality care and education in line with the EYFS.

You Will Be Responsible For:
- Leading the planning and delivery of a high-quality, child-centred EYFS curriculum
- Creating and maintaining inspiring indoor and outdoor learning environments
- Building strong bonds as room manager and key person, supporting children’s development and working closely with families
- Supporting and motivating your team to ensure best practice and positive outcomes
- Leading calm, inclusive routines and transitions throughout the day
- Overseeing observations, assessments, and next-step planning
- Managing risk and maintaining a safe, nurturing environment
- Leading team reflections and driving continuous improvement
- Keeping up to date with best practice and supporting team development
- Assisting the management team with other management tasks such as opening & closing, administrative duties / 3rd in charge duties as required
